Output 66bb2448e49c6c83e73f80cd0393d8a42e68342a4782cb3b6c77076f562c35fd:0

value
591019382
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c117c7b739351216bfe9c011066321681aa2fdf4 OP_EQUALVERIFY OP_CHECKSIG
address
1JbyuJBrjfkDK91DHmG2WjXcvnqnhpT4wL
transaction
66bb2448e49c6c83e73f80cd0393d8a42e68342a4782cb3b6c77076f562c35fd
spent
true